Output d80f30ece93ef0564b67d68255ae6642b6f7597823fba4a5d3c1b2b71e36b0e1:0

value
20739000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8366ab3f46716fd3a48e8fd2b50dee5baff9028f OP_EQUALVERIFY OP_CHECKSIG
address
1CynWhADtC9J1Vfjsqnus2ETAtM1VuJmsh
transaction
d80f30ece93ef0564b67d68255ae6642b6f7597823fba4a5d3c1b2b71e36b0e1
confirmations
493232
spent
true